+HLSL has an extensive library of functionality. This is similar to OpenCL and
+CUDA. The implementation approach for the HLSL library functionality draws from
+patterns in use by OpenCL and other Clang resource headers.
+
+Similar to OpenCL, the HLSL library functionality is implicitly declared in
+translation units without needing to include a header to provide declarations.
+In Clang this is handled by making ``hlsl.h`` an implicitly included header
+distributed as part of the Clang resource directory.
+
+Similar to OpenCL, HLSL's implicit header will explicitly declare all overloads,
+and each overload will map to a corresponding ``__builtin_*`` compiler intrinsic
+that is handled in ClangCodeGen. CUDA uses a similar pattern although many CUDA
+functions have full definitions in the included headers which in turn call
